Oatmeal Cookies
\n
Ingredients
\n- \n
- 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our\n
- 3 eggs\n
- 1 cup raisins\n
- 2 cups quick cooking oats\n
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ts\n
- 1 cup white sugar\n
- 1 teaspoon vanilla powder\n
- 1 cup butter\n
- 1 cup brown sugar\n
- 2 teaspoons baking soda\n
- 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on\n
- 1 teaspoon salt\n
Method
\n- \n
- Beat eggs, and stir in raisins and vanilla. Refrigerate for at least an hour.\n
- Preheat oven to 175 degrees C.\n
- Cream together butter, brown sugar, and white sugar until light and fluffy. Combine flour, baking
- soda, salt, and cinnamon; stir into the sugar mixture.\n
- Mix in raisins and eggs, then stir in oats and walnuts.\n
- Roll dough into walnut sized balls, and place 2 inches apart on ungreased cookie sheets.\n
- Bake for 10 to 12 minutes in preheated oven, or until edges are golden. Cool on wire racks.\n
